Abstract

The invention provides a charging method and a charging system. Wherein: the user terminal is used for sending consumption preset information to the preset terminal, and the consumption preset information comprises a user identity mark; the predetermined terminal is used for receiving the consumption predetermined information, generating discount information about the user identity identification when the payment completion information about the consumption predetermined information is acquired, and sending the discount information to the charging terminal; and when the charging terminal acquires the order information about the user identity, generating the information to be paid according to the preferential information and the order information. According to the charging method and the charging system provided by the invention, when the customer finishes the scheduled consumption payment and the parking lot consumption payment is carried out in the effective discount, the discount content does not need to be calculated or presented manually, the system directly generates the amount to be paid after the discount, and the customer can realize the discount content efficiently and invisibly.

Background
Along with the continuous development and improvement of market functions and the increase of social activities of people, more and more people select to drive to market activities for consumption, so that the parking lot of the market is overloaded. In order to make the parking lot more efficient, it is common to adjust the traffic flow rate in a fee-charging manner. In order to win more users, merchants in a market such as restaurants and the like offer preferential activities of giving free parking time for consumption and offering at a later time.
However, most of the merchants in the market present give parking duration in a manner of giving parking coupons, and when a user leaves a parking lot after consuming the parking duration, the user needs to queue to park to show the parking coupons, even if the user forgets to take the coupons, the user needs to park again to return to the merchant to take the parking coupons. The parking lot system cannot directly identify the preferential information of the user, and is low in efficiency and very inconvenient.

Detailed Description
The following detailed description of embodiments of the present invention is provided in connection with the accompanying drawings and examples. The following examples are intended to illustrate the invention but are not intended to limit the scope of the invention.
As shown in fig. 1, in an embodiment of the present invention, a charging system includes auser terminal 11, apredetermined terminal 12, and acharging terminal 13. Wherein:
theuser terminal 11 is configured to send consumption reservation information to thereservation terminal 12, where the consumption reservation information includes a user identity.
Thepredetermined terminal 12 is configured to receive the consumption reservation information, generate benefit information about the user identity when obtaining payment completion information about the consumption reservation information, and send the benefit information to thecharging terminal 13.
And when acquiring the order information about the user identity, thecharging terminal 13 generates information to be paid according to the preferential information and the order information.
In one embodiment, the user identification includes vehicle identification information and/or biometric information of the user. In other embodiments, the user id may also include information such as a radio frequency card or a member card.
In an embodiment, theuser terminal 11 further obtains a user identifier associated with theuser terminal 11 when receiving the consumption reservation instruction input by the user, and generates consumption reservation information including the user identifier.
In an embodiment, when acquiring the order information about the user identity, thecharging terminal 13 updates the amount to be paid in the order information according to the preferential time period and/or the preferential discount and/or the preferential amount in the preferential information to generate the information to be paid. In another embodiment, the chargingend 13 may also have a pre-deposit or withholding function, and after the chargingend 13 generates the information to be paid, the charging end directly performs the withholding payment with the pre-deposit or withholding function.
In an embodiment, the charging system further includes avehicle control terminal 14, and when the amount to be paid is less than or equal to zero, thecharging terminal 13 sends the paid information to thevehicle control terminal 14, so that thevehicle control terminal 14 passes through the vehicle corresponding to the user identity. In another embodiment, thecharging terminal 13 has a function of paying after accounting, and after thecharging terminal 13 generates the information to be paid, thevehicle control terminal 14 sends the accounted information in a manner of paying after accounting, so that thevehicle control terminal 14 allows the vehicle corresponding to the user identifier to pass.
In an embodiment, thevehicle control terminal 14 may also be a parking lot manager, and after the paid information or the booked information is sent by thecharging terminal 13, the parking lot manager releases the vehicle corresponding to the user identifier, so as to enable the user to leave the vehicle after consumption.
In an embodiment, after theuser terminal 11 sends the consumption reservation information to thereservation end 12, thereservation end 12 sends the consumption reservation information to thevehicle control end 14, so that thevehicle control end 14 allows the vehicle corresponding to the user identity to pass through, and the user can enter the parking lot where the predetermined merchant is located.
In summary, with reference to the above embodiment and fig. 1, the charging method provided by the present invention includes the following steps, as shown in fig. 2:
the first step S1 is that when receiving the consumption reservation instruction input by the user, theuser terminal 11 obtains the user identification associated with theuser terminal 11, generates the consumption reservation information including the user identification, and sends the consumption reservation information to thereservation terminal 12, and then the second step S2 is performed;
the second step S2 is that thereservation end 12 receives the consumption reservation information of the user, and the third step S3 is entered;
the third step S3 is that thereservation terminal 12 acquires payment completion information on the consumption reservation information, and proceeds to the fourth step S4;
the fourth step S4 is that thepredetermined terminal 12 generates offer information about the user id, and sends the offer information to thecharging terminal 13, and the fifth step S5 is entered;
the fifth step S5 is that thecharging terminal 13 updates the amount to be paid in the order information according to the preferential period and/or preferential discount and/or preferential amount in the preferential information to generate information to be paid, and the sixth step S6 is entered;
the sixth step S6 is that thecharging terminal 13 determines whether the amount to be paid is not greater than zero, if yes, the eighth step S8 is entered, and if not, the seventh step S7 is entered;
the seventh step S7 is that thecharging terminal 13 obtains the payment completion information or thecharging terminal 13 withholds money, and the fifth step S5 is entered;
eighth step S8, thebilling end 13 sends the paid information to thevehicle control end 14, so that thevehicle control end 14 releases the vehicle corresponding to the user identity.
Through the steps, when the customer finishes the scheduled consumption payment and the parking lot consumption payment is carried out in the effective discount, the system directly generates the amount of money to be paid after the discount without manually calculating or presenting discount content, and the customer can efficiently and invisibly realize the discount content.
